Over one million unique users have accessed the new Collectible Badge Center application in Japan since launch, Nintendo announced today. This milestone was reached in just under a month, as the 3DS download was made available on December 17.

The sales rabbit from Collectible Badge Center provides a bit of additional information as well. There’s been one user who has collected over 100 Isabella badges, a customer who only collects badges that look like money or coins, and someone who’s great at the practice machine, but isn’t so great when it gets to the real thing.

To celebrate today’s news, users will receive two free plays on the real machines.

It’s also been revealed that a patch is in the works for Collectible Badge Center. This will be made available in March.

Vblank Entertainment has further teased what the upcoming Retro City Rampage: DX update will offer for New 3DS owners. Thus far, it’s been confirmed that dual stick shooting will become possible with the c-stick. It sounds like a few other things are planned as well, but we’ve yet to hear any additional specifics.

The demo for Cube Creator 3D has been downloaded over 125,000 times on the eShop, developer Big John Games announced today.

On Twitter, the studio confirmed:


Cube Creator 3D’s demo launched in mid-December. It’s unclear if Cube Creator 3D’s demo downloads will translate to high sales, but it’s an impressive number nonetheless.

Woah Dave! has a total of not one, but three secret characters.

We’ve previously talked about CommandgirlVideo who can be unlocked with certain button inputs. However, it seems that there are two more characters to be found in the game.
